    Shop refrigeration design solution needed!



    Hi all

    Have been asked to quote for air con in a big farm shop. It has at least 20 air cooled display cabinets / freezers all heating the space up and a small-ish cold store.

    Customer has mentioned he might have the refrigeration re-designed / installed and I would be interested to find out what you think his best options are?

    Re: Shop refrigeration design solution needed!

    A local farm shop has chosen an evaporative cooling system, have yet to see it running so can't comment on how it works but was cheaper than conventional splits. Farmers love cheap.

    If he is thinking of a refit i think Daikin do a combined vrv air con and fridge system which is cheaper to run, uses waste heat from the fridges to heat the place in cooler weather.

    Re: Shop refrigeration design solution needed!

    It would be more economical in the long run to redesign/modify the existing cooling plant to provide external condensers I would think.

    The option of installing ventilation or air conditioning adds more problems and increases running costs.

    It may be possible, if required, to utilise the waste heat from the cooling plant to provide reheated water or air for other areas/uses.

    Re: Shop refrigeration design solution needed!

    20 air cooled display units? 20 doors? 40 doors? You can calculate the cooling load that the self-contained equipment consumes simply by looking at the kw rating of each box and factoring in some runtime factor. Your need to provide more details. It is possible that you could justify remote refrigeration for the equipment if we were clearer on the details.

    Ventilation or evaporitive cooling may be viable additions to the environment. Is the space too hot only in the summer? I would volunteer that you should remote the self-contained equipment if possible, but that really depends on how much you have.
